I planned a yeast starter 24 hours ahead of my brew day, it ate up all the started and fermented just fine… but brew day came and all of a sudden my free day became very busy and I was unable to brew as planned… i do plan to do the batch this coming weekend so if i put my yeast back in the fridge should i be okay?
Yes, it’ll be fine. Just chill it for a few days in the beer it made, then do a new starter as usual when you have your next brew day. If it’s going to be longer than a couple of weeks should ideally decant the beer and replace it with sterile water, but even if you didn’t it would most likely be just fine.
Should be OK, stick it in the fridge, and you can just pull it out a week later and dump it in.
HOWEVER, for the least lag time, dumping some fresh wort on the yeast a day or two before brew day would be a good idea. It is always nice to catch the yeast at their peak!!
